package org.eclipse.jetty.server;
import java.io.BufferedReader;
import java.io.IOException;
import java.io.InputStream;
import java.io.InputStreamReader;
import java.io.OutputStream;
import java.net.Socket;
import java.nio.charset.StandardCharsets;
import javax.servlet.ServletException;
import javax.servlet.http.HttpServletRequest;
import javax.servlet.http.HttpServletResponse;
import org.eclipse.jetty.server.handler.AbstractHandler;
import org.junit.After;
import org.junit.Assert;
import org.junit.Test;
public class ProxyProtocolTest
{
private Server server;
private ServerConnector connector;
private void start(Handler handler) throws Exception
{
server = new Server();
connector = new ServerConnector(server);
server.addConnector(connector);
server.setHandler(handler);
server.start();
}
@After
public void destroy() throws Exception
{
if (server != null)
server.stop();
}
@Test
public void testProxyProtocol() throws Exception
{
final String remoteAddr = "192.168.0.0";
final int remotePort = 12345;
start(new AbstractHandler()
{
@Override
public void handle(String target, Request baseRequest, HttpServletRequest request, HttpServletResponse response) throws IOException, ServletException
{
if (remoteAddr.equals(request.getRemoteAddr()) &&
remotePort == request.getRemotePort())
baseRequest.setHandled(true);
}
});
try (Socket socket = new Socket("localhost", connector.getLocalPort()))
{
String request1 = "" +
"PROXY TCP4 " + remoteAddr + " 127.0.0.0 " + remotePort + " 8080\r\n" +
"GET /1 HTTP/1.1\r\n" +
"Host: localhost\r\n" +
"\r\n";
OutputStream output = socket.getOutputStream();
output.write(request1.getBytes(StandardCharsets.UTF_8));
output.flush();
InputStream input = socket.getInputStream();
BufferedReader reader = new BufferedReader(new InputStreamReader(input, StandardCharsets.UTF_8));
String response1 = reader.readLine();
Assert.assertTrue(response1.startsWith("HTTP/1.1 200 "));
while (true)
{
if (reader.readLine().isEmpty())
break;
}
// Send a second request to verify that the proxied IP is retained.
String request2 = "" +
"GET /2 HTTP/1.1\r\n" +
"Host: localhost\r\n" +
"Connection: close\r\n" +
"\r\n";
output.write(request2.getBytes(StandardCharsets.UTF_8));
output.flush();
String response2 = reader.readLine();
Assert.assertTrue(response2.startsWith("HTTP/1.1 200 "));
while (true)
{
if (reader.readLine() == null)
break;
}
}
}
}
